Ashcroft Farmhouse is an excellent friendly and professionally run Bed and Breakfast guest house in East Calder - a village just 10 miles west of Edinburgh City Centre.
It is a modern house which has been specially designed and built so that all the guest rooms, including the six en-suite bedrooms are on one level. The rooms are quiet and light and tastefully decorated, and each is named after one of Scotland's championship golf courses.
Derek has won an award for the lovely landscaped garden which is much enjoyed and appreciated by visitors to Ashcroft.
Elizabeth and Derek Scott offer a very warm welcome and greatly enjoy their guests. They have been extending the same friendly Scottish hospitality for over 45 years, and, whether on business or for pleasure, their guests return time and again.
Elizabeth was placed in the top 5 in the AA Landlady of the Year 2004 - out of nearly 4000 establishments, and runner-up AA Landlady of the Year 2005!
